I've recently had the opportunity to make a direct comparison between the entry-level Focals (Access 165A component set, and the AVI Direct EL, and there was no debate, either to my ears, or to the car's owner, as to which set came out FAR ahead.
The only difference between the EL Express, as recommended by defro, and the EL Direct, is the woofer size. (direct is 160mm, express is 130mm) The Focal TN 47 tweeter is not especially impressive. What they call "Titone", the dome material, is nothing more than closed-cell foam. (remember those infinity polycell foam domes from years ago?)
While Focal makes many world-class speakers and systems, these do not do justice to the brand. Entry-level prostitution of a good name........
Stick with the AVI's. I don't really know how Bong manages to make money on these speakers; they're built far too well for the price. Just look at the size of the neo slug on the HF-25 tweeter. Silk dome. Cast frame on the mids, and NO serial electrolytic caps in the crossover.
Any by the way, they sound great.
